About The Role As an Autonomy Integration Specialist, you will play a hands-on, cross-functional role integrating advanced sensor suites, payloads, autonomy software, and control systems into BlackSea’s UMV platforms. While UMAA is a primary integration framework, you’ll also use and extend BlackSea’s integration toolsets to help develop reusable integration tools that accelerate onboarding of third-party solutions in the future. This role is ideal for someone who thrives on solving complex integration challenges, enjoys working at the intersection of hardware and software, and wants to directly influence the performance and reliability of mission-ready systems. Key Responsibilities Integration & Architecture • Integrate sensors, payloads, autonomy modules, and control software into BlackSea UMV platforms using a combination of UMAA and internally developed integration tools. • Extend and evolve BlackSea’s integration toolsets, contributing to a growing SDK and reusable frameworks that simplify future third-party capability integration. • Collaborate with autonomy developers, systems engineers, and hardware teams to ensure seamless integration across all platform layers. • Leverage RTI DDS and other communication frameworks to enable scalable, open-architecture integration patterns. Testing & Verification • Lead integration testing in simulation, lab environments, and field trials. • Develop and execute disciplined test plans and verification procedures to ensure system safety, reliability, and mission readiness. • Support rapid debugging, troubleshooting, and iteration during integration and test cycles. Systems Engineering & DevSecOps • Contribute to DevSecOps pipelines to streamline continuous integration and deployment of autonomy and mission software. • Work with Docker, Kubernetes, and containerized frameworks to support modular, scalable deployments. • Ensure integration workflows meet cybersecurity, safety, and performance requirements. Collaboration • Partner closely with autonomy engineers, mission specialists, and test teams to deliver mission-ready capabilities. • Support fielding activities, including on-site integration, troubleshooting, and testing as required. Required Qualifications & Skills Technical Expertise •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Engineering, Robotics, Computer Science, or a related field. • 3+ years of experience integrating autonomy, sensors, or payload systems into robotic, maritime, or aerospace platforms. • Proficiency in C++, with familiarity across multiple languages (Python, Java, etc.). • Experience with Unmanned Maritime Autonomy Architecture (UMAA) and RTI DDS. • Knowledge of software architectures, network topologies, and integration patterns. • Hands-on experience with Docker, Kubernetes, and containerized deployments. • Exposure to DevSecOps pipelines and secure integration workflows. • Experience developing reusable integration tools, SDKs, or APIs to accelerate capability onboarding. • Strong understanding of system testing, verification, and validation frameworks to ensure safety and reliability. Preferred • Experience integrating autonomy capabilities, sensors, or mission payloads into maritime or robotic platforms. • Familiarity with sensor fusion, control architectures, and real-time data processing. • Active security clearance or ability to obtain one. Soft Skills • Strong problem-solving and analytical abilities. • Excellent collaboration skills to work effectively in a cross-functional environment. • Ability to communicate complex technical concepts to diverse audiences. • Adaptable and comfortable working in a fast-paced, evolving environment.
